Combat Side

   W/ my companion Vette, it makes leveling as a tank easier since we don't exactly put out the godlike DPS  (Damage Per Second). She pulls aggro off me pretty easily and their in lies one of my problems from 10 to 14 or 16. Juggernaut don't get any aggro ability till 14 in Soresu Form and 16 in Taunt. Having taunt at level 12 would of been fine to have for my 1st Flashpoint. I'm going mostly Immortal built so I'll be ready to tank and be effective in defending my teammate in PvP w/ the Guard ability. Speaking of PvP....

Player vs Player Side

   My Role in PvP is to be the shield of my teammates that need it, a distraction, and the Huttball Ball holder/defender.

   No World PvP at this level since we're to far apart so warzones will have to do. Huttball can be an awesome game when other players know what to do instead of killing the person w/o the ball. I have not play enough of the others, 1 is Attack and Defend while the other is Capture and Hold. My minor gripes are when I use guard on an teammate, we might get separated due to knockback or the terrain. I would like it that below the character's feet that an icon appears pointing you towards the person you guarded. The other is an option to turn off character titles or/and legacy name in PvP cause it can be confusing at times. My biggest however is class specific in Sith Warrior and Jedi Knight. Seeing as many class has Crowd Controlling abilities, we don't get none of that till level 24 so you will feel a bit under powered till then.

   PvPing can be a great resource for XP although slightly nerfed since beta and Credit. By doing this, you can out level an Zone/Planet in a few matches at early level at lease.
